			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>At 8pm, the crew, including Captain J. H. Parker and the chief engineer, of the trawler <em>Othello</em> out of Hull saw an airship with a powerful searchlight. Initially it was distant, but within five minutes it was close enough to circle their trawler twice; in fact Captain Parker was afraid that it would crash into the mast. As it left to the west he saluted it with his siren and was answered by a flash from the searchlight. It had two lights aft. The Moon and stars were not visible.</p>
<p><em>The Times</em>, 5 March 1913, p. 7; <em>Manchester Guardian</em>, 5 March 1913, p. 7; <em>Standard</em>, 5 March 1913, p, 8; <em>Globe</em>, 5 March 1913, p. 10.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>At 8pm (or possibly 9.30pm) an airship carrying a bright light was seen by two police constables, Jenkins and Boyers, and a Royal Marine sergeant, among others. It was observed to hover above the Marine barracks, and arrived from and returned to the north or north-east. The airship&#8217;s shape was dimly perceived by the Marine to be a &#8216;dirigible of considerable size&#8217;.</p>
<p><em>The Times</em>, 26 February 1913, p. 8; <em>Manchester Guardian</em>, 26 February 1913, p. 6, 27 February 1913, p. 7, 1 March 1913, p. 9; <em>Daily Herald</em>, 26 February 1913, p. 3; <em>Norfolk News</em>, 1 March 1913, p. 12; <em>Standard</em>, 26 February 1913, p. 7, 27 February 1913, p. 9.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>An airship without lights was seen overhead &#8216;with perfect distinctness, including wing attachments&#8217; heading west-south-west towards Grimsby, by Captain Lundie and Second Officer Williams of the steamer <em>City of Leeds</em> out of Grimsby, bound for Hamburg. The Moon was shining brightly and the airship was seen for a full two minutes. It was observed with binoculars.</p>
<p><em>The Times</em>, 3 March 1913, p. 7, 5 March 1913, p. 7; <em>Manchester Guardian</em>, 3 March 1913, p. 9, 5 March 1913, p. 7; <em>Standard</em>, 3 March 1913, p. 9; <em>Globe</em>, 3 March 1913, p. 7.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>At 7.40pm, Mrs. Schofield, the wife of the manager of Singer&#8217;s Machine Company in Selby, saw two very powerful lights, one in front &#8216;like the headlight of a motor car&#8217; and one 30 to 40 feet to the rear approaching while being driven to the village of Cawood. Having seen a flight of army airmen on their way to Montrose in Scotland the day before, she was able to estimate the airship&#8217;s height at some 1500 to 2000 feet. It disappeared from view within three or four minutes.</p>
<p><em>Standard</em>, 26 February 1913, p. 7. On the flight to Montrose, see <em>Globe</em>, 21 February 1913, p. 12, 22 February 1913, p. 7.</p>
